1. The jurisprudence of Religious Tolerance (“Toleration”) and Freedom
of Conscience originated in the New World on Governors Island with
the official Instructions to the [New York] region’s first pioneers who
disembarked on Governors Island in 1624.
This body of laws applied to the region on America’s East Coast
between 38 and 42 degrees latitude. It derived from the Dutch
Republic whose 1579 founding document had decreed “that everyone
shall remain free in religion and that no one may be persecuted or
investigated because of religion.”
Furthermore, New York’s earliest civil regulations – its first laws and
ordinances – were expressly incorporated by reference in these
directives to the Governors Island’s settlers in 1624. Their introduction
was accompanied by hard copies of common law of the States of
Holland and Zeeland as codified in 1587.
These historical events imbued Governors Island with
momentous symbolic significance forever.
